OverviewAfghanistan has become the world's largest producer of opium and its offshoot, heroin. At the nexus of the War on Terror and the War on Drugs, truth is elusive and fragile, and Afghanistan now on the brink of being consumed by an expanding mire of chaos. Gregor Salmon spent eight months in the war-torn country investigating the dependence on poppy.
